A Legacy Forged in Fire and Speed: John Force's Unrivaled Career
John Force's career statistics are simply staggering. He boasts an incredible 157 career victories, a record that stands as a monumental achievement in any motorsport. Beyond individual wins, his dominance is underscored by an astonishing 17 championships in the Funny Car category. These numbers alone paint a picture of a driver who redefined what was possible in professional drag racing, setting benchmarks that may never be surpassed. His iconic Castrol High Mileage Ford Funny Car, a familiar sight on tracks across the nation, became synonymous with speed and success, as he frequently waved to the fans during events like the NHRA Carolinas Nationals on September 20, 2009, at zMAX Dragway in Concord, North Carolina.
But John Force's impact isn't just about his personal driving prowess. He is the driving force behind John Force Racing (JFR), a team that has evolved into one of America’s great sports dynasties. With 23 championships across various classes and hundreds of wins, JFR has consistently demonstrated excellence, innovation, and a commitment to pushing the boundaries of the sport. This collective success, fueled by John Force's vision and leadership, has cultivated a huge fan following that transcends generations and geographical borders. The Unforgettable Crash of June 2024: A Test of Resilience
Even for a veteran like John Force, whose career has seen its share of high-speed drama, the crash at the Virginia Nationals in June 2024 was particularly harrowing. At 76 years old, the drag racing veteran was hospitalized following a harrowing crash at an NHRA race meeting in Virginia. The incident occurred at more than 300 miles per hour, a speed at which any malfunction can have catastrophic consequences. The sheer force of the impact was immense, raising immediate concerns for the legendary driver's well-being. Thankfully, Force was said to be conscious and speaking with safety personnel before being transported via helicopter to a nearby medical center, a critical first step in what would become a challenging recovery.
The Road to Recovery: Battling Traumatic Brain Injury
The initial reports from the medical center confirmed the severity of the incident. John Force had sustained a traumatic brain injury. This diagnosis immediately placed him in a critical condition, requiring intensive care. However, in a testament to his incredible fortitude and the dedicated medical team, there was swift progress. Four days after his crash, drag racing champion John Force was moved from the trauma intensive care unit to the neuro intensive care unit. This transition marked a significant improvement, indicating stability and the beginning of a focused recovery process. According to John Force Racing, attending doctors were purposely moving slowly in their evaluation, ensuring every step was carefully considered to facilitate the best possible outcome for the Hall of Fame driver and team owner.

A Remarkable Comeback: Feeling "Alive Again"
In a stunning turn of events that captivated the entire motorsports world, drag racing legend John Force made a remarkable recovery from the traumatic brain injury he sustained. His progress was nothing short of miraculous, a testament to his fighting spirit and the exceptional medical care he received. The journey back to health was arduous, but John Force, true to his nature, tackled it with the same fierce determination he applies to the racetrack. His recovery in Yorba Linda, California, was closely watched by fans, all eager for positive news.
The emotional impact of his recovery was palpable. It all made John Force declare, "to tell you the truth, this is the first time since Richmond I really felt alive again." This profound statement revealed the depth of his struggle and the immense relief of regaining his vitality. His return to the track, even if not immediately victorious, was a triumph in itself. He famously stated, "We didn’t win, but I was excited just to be where I need to be, running."
